Describe the cryogenic process

A

Filtered air is compressed in a centrifugal compressor and then cooled
Liquid water is separated out from air
As the air cools, moisture is first condensed and frozen on the wall of the heat exchanger passage
At these lower temperatures carbon dioxide also freezes and is deposited on the walls of the heat exchanger
The air emerging from the heat exchanger is completely dry and 99% of the carbon dioxide is removed
The clean air is fed to the bottom of the column
The double column rectifier consists of two distillation columns
The columns are connected through the heat exchanger which serves as a condenser for the lower column and a re-boiler for the upper column
Nitrogen will ascend and Oxygen will descend
The condensed nitrogen is split as it leaves the main condenser, one portion goes to the lower column as reflux and the other goes to the upper column
Liquid oxygen leaves the bottom of the lower column
Nitrogen is removed as saturated vapour from the upper column

State the uses of Nitrogen gas

A

1.Food preservation – Used to displace oxygen in food packaging to prevent spoilage and oxidation
2.Inert atmosphere for industrial processes
Cryogenics – In its liquid form, nitrogen is used to flash freeze food, store biological samples (like sperm, eggs, and vaccines), and in cryotherapy
3.Tire inflation – Used in aircraft and racing car tires because it’s more stable than air
4.Chemical manufacturing – Used in the production of ammonia (NH₃) through the Haber process, which is crucial for fertilizers.
5.Used as tertiary oil recovery
6.Used as a gaseous blanket to obtain extremely low temperatures

What is the chemical property of Nitrogen gas?

A

It is not reactive as a result of the strong bonding forces between N atoms in the molecule.
